Release 3.2 of the Haulmark fleet fuel-usage report. Before promotion, re-run the aggregation backfill for the trailing 90 days and compare totals against the Odolog baseline to within 0.5%. Confirm the scheduler cron is paused during cutover, then resume. The report service validates its deploy bundle signature on boot, using the key below.

release key, taduf-yajef: bky13_uGiieNoy5KKUY

Step 4: Migrate the FareForge rules engine to the new shipping-fee schema. Run the backfill job once, then flip the feature flag in the Quistrel admin panel. If on-call during the cutover, watch the rate-eval latency dashboard. Before running the backfill, point the job at the primary rules database using the connection string below.

primary connection of baweg-kagug = mysql://fenys_svc:CnALw69@db-056e.norvanet.test:5432/rusvan

Subject: Temporary front desk during Hallmere Wing works

While the Hallmere Wing lobby is under renovation, the front desk has relocated to Portacabin B in the east courtyard. All deliveries and visitor sign-ins should be redirected there until further notice. Facilities staff covering the temporary desk will need the door-pass code below.

staff pass of taweg-kageg = bdg-DVU-9